Output 150dfaeb1b2e811825edd2edecbc9e90efb411b2096742663dd717941920e92e:0

value
11535775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d3dc44904a00fca05b6e88bac121658da11e0ee OP_EQUAL
address
3AC2m1fVEmuisPG1LRuBYxBukSF6F78UtV
transaction
150dfaeb1b2e811825edd2edecbc9e90efb411b2096742663dd717941920e92e
spent
true